Jack Jeanne will be localized in English. Traditional Chinese will also be supported.

In 2019, Jack Jeanne was confirmed for the Nintendo Switch. Sui Ishida, the developer of Tokyo Ghoul, was in charge of the simulation game. Players take on the character of Kisa Tachibana and form friendships with their peers. The main objective is to get the lead part in a school play before the end of the year. There are also rhythm gameplay elements in the game, which allow players to experience dance performances with 3D characters.

The initial release date for Jack Jeanne was August 2020. It was, however, postponed until March 2021.

Broccoli hasn’t said when the additional English and Traditional Chinese languages for Jack Jeanne will be available. 

About Jack Jeanne

The protagonist of the game is Kisa Tachibana, a girl who had given up a career in theater but is invited to join the Univers Drama School, an exclusive drama school for male performers where pupils portray female parts (known as “Jeanne” roles) as well as male roles (“Jack” roles). To keep her enrollment, she must score a leading part in the school’s play at the conclusion of the year, as well as conceal her gender.
